Callisto Quartet to Perform in Several Florida Cities in March


Callisto Quartet
From left: Eva Kennedy, Hannah Moses, Rachel Stenzel, Paul Aguilar

The Callisto Quartet, grand prize winners of the 2018 Fischoff National Chamber Music Competition and one of the most acclaimed young string ensembles in the world, will present a concert Friday, March 22 at 5 pm at Club Pelican Bay, 707 Gulf Park Drive, Naples.

On a mini tour of Florida, the quartet from the Cleveland Institute of Music (CIM) will also give a private concert in Sanibel Island and perform at the Commonfund Forum in Orlando and at the Community Church of Vero Beach. Members of the public are welcome to attend the services in Vero Beach on Sunday, March 24 at 8:30 am or 10 am. The church is located at 1901 23rd Street, Vero Beach.

The Callisto Quartet was formed at CIM in 2016 and brings together four dedicated and passionate musicians who share a love of chamber music – violinists Paul Aguilar and Rachel Stenzel, violist Eva Kennedy and cellist Hannah Moses. Aguilar studies with Jaime Laredo and Jan Mark Sloman; Stenzel with Sloman and Stephen Rose; Kennedy with Lynne Ramsey and Moses with Melissa Kraut.

In addition to the Fischoff, achievements by the group include recognition as a top prize winner at the 2018 Melbourne International Chamber Music Competition where they were the only North American quartet selected to compete. They also were top prize winners at the 2018 Wigmore Hall International String Quartet Competition in London.

As an example of their meteoric rise in the last two-plus years, the ensemble has been invited to the prestigious 2019 Bordeaux International String Quartet Competition in France this June. The artistic board of the competition praises the selected quartets as “the six best young string quartets in the world.”

Callisto has participated and performed in many prestigious chamber music festivals such as the Juilliard String Quartet Seminar, Norfolk Chamber Music Festival, McGill International String Quartet Academy, Shouse Institute and Robert Mann String Quartet Institute. They made their New York City debut in December 2018 on the Schneider Concert Series and will be featured performers for the first time at Ravinia Festival in Chicago in April 2019.
